Cincinnati, Love at first sight

  • Start at the top of the Carew Tower for panoramic views of the city and the Ohio River
  • Stroll through the vibrant Over-the-Rhine neighborhood, full of boutique shops, bars and restaurants
  • Walk hand in hand through Washington Park, an oasis in the heart of the city
  • Visit the stunning Cincinnati Art Museum, with a collection of over 67,000 pieces from around the world
  • Indulge in a romantic dinner at Orchids at Palm Court, a historic Art Deco restaurant in the heart of downtown
  • Enjoy a nightcap at The Blind Lemon, a cozy speakeasy-style bar with live music and a hidden entrance
  • Cincinnati may not be on everyone's radar for a romantic getaway, but this charming and quirky city definitely knows how to woo its visitors. From stunning views to delicious food and drink, and a picture-perfect park, spend a day in Cincinnati and fall in love with this hidden gem.

How to get there

Plane

The best way to get to Cincinnati by plane is to fly to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(CVG). There are direct flights from major cities in the US, including New York, Los Angeles, Chicago, and Atlanta.

Car

Driving to Cincinnati is a good option as it allows for flexibility and can be more cost-effective than flying. The best route is via interstate highways 75 and 71. The drive is approximately 9 hours from New York and 6 hours from Chicago.

Train

Bus

Taking a bus to Cincinnati is a convenient option. Greyhound bus lines offer several routes to Cincinnati, with buses arriving at the Cincinnati Greyhound Station located at 1005 Gilbert Ave.
